A vertically oriented watercolor on cream vellum depicts a red peony within thin brown rectangular borders. The densely petaled flower with frilled layers sits atop a green stem in the upper two-thirds of the frame, accompanied by dark green leaves. The bare stem extends through the lower third. To the right, stacked, uneven edges of a bound volume are visible, contrasting with the smooth central page and its faint horizontal creases.
